Requirements

  • Participation in the all-day Teaching Conference for First-Time GSIs at UC Berkeley
  • Successful completion of a 375 (or other 300-level) pedagogy course in your discipline that has been approved for the Certificate Program *
  • Successful completion of the GSI Professional Standards and Ethics in Teaching Online Course
  • Participation in six qualifying Workshops on Teaching
  • At least two semesters of teaching as a GSI at UC Berkeley
  • GSI classroom teaching observation by, and consultation with, a faculty mentor
  • Development of a course syllabus
  • Use of mid-semester teaching evaluations
  • Creation of a teaching portfolio

* See the Graduate Council Policy on Appointments and Mentoring of GSIs to understand in what academic department you are permitted to take the required pedagogy course.

The Berkeley Certificate of Teaching and Learning in Higher Education is not a primary or secondary teaching credential. For information on educational credentialing, please refer to the programs offered by the Graduate School of Education.
